AI is not just a technology decision. It is a leadership decision.
Most organizations do not fail with AI because they lack tools. They fail because they have not defined the business problem, protected the data, trained the team, or measured the outcome.
Support for Every Layer of Your Technology Environment
Your policies, client lists, prospects, financials, HR records, support history, and meeting recordings are your corporate crown jewels. Fed into the wrong AI tool, they can't be pulled back — and once they're out, they're out. Protecting and organizing that data is step one of any real, secure AI strategy.

Start with the work that creates the most drag.
The best first AI use case is usually not the flashiest. It is often the work that consumes
attention, slows decisions, or forces talented people to repeat the same effort.
Executive Leadership
Daily briefings, decision tracking, meeting prep, follow-up drafting
Sales
Account research, meeting preparation, opportunity summaries, proposal support
Operations
Ticket summaries, workflow triage, SOP support, internal knowledge search
Compliance
Policy search, evidence gathering, assessment support, documentation drafts
Finance
Reporting summaries, forecast narratives, invoice review, variance explanations
